Common Pest Issues in Fremont County

Riverton homeowners frequently encounter several persistent pest problems. Mice and rats exploit gaps in older foundations common in historic neighborhoods, plus the field mice populations from nearby agricultural areas surge indoors when temperatures drop below freezing.

Ant infestations peak during late spring and early summer. Pavement ants nest under concrete slabs and driveways, while carpenter ants target moisture-damaged wood in homes near the river corridor. Odorous house ants trail through kitchens seeking sweets and proteins.

Spider activity increases noticeably from August through October. Hobo spiders and wolf spiders enter ground-level structures, while orb-weavers populate exterior eaves and outbuildings. Brown recluse spiders, though less common, require careful identification and targeted treatment in undisturbed storage areas.

Wasps and hornets build paper nests under eaves, in sheds, and within wall voids. The warm, dry summers of central Wyoming allow colonies to grow substantial by late July, creating stinging hazards around outdoor living spaces.

Seasonal Pest Control Approach

Effective pest management in Riverton follows predictable seasonal patterns. Spring services focus on exterior barrier applications and ant colony suppression before populations explode. Summer treatments target wasp nest elimination and spider web removal around structures. Fall prevention emphasizes rodent exclusion—sealing entry points and installing bait stations before migration begins. Winter inspections catch indoor infestations early when pests concentrate inside heated buildings.

What pests are most active in Riverton during winter?

Mice and rats dominate winter pest calls in Riverton. As temperatures regularly drop below zero in Fremont County, rodents squeeze through gaps as small as a quarter-inch to access wall voids, attics, and crawl spaces. House mice, deer mice, and Norway rats all seek food, water, and shelter inside heated structures from November through March. Winter spider sightings also increase as hobo spiders and wolf spiders move away from frozen ground into basements and ground-floor rooms.

How often should Riverton homes receive professional pest treatment?

Most Riverton residences benefit from quarterly service visits—every three months aligned with seasonal pest shifts. Homes near open fields, irrigation canals, or with mature landscaping often require bi-monthly treatments during peak activity (May through September). Properties with previous heavy infestations or located in older neighborhoods with aging infrastructure may need monthly attention initially, then transition to quarterly maintenance once populations stabilize.

Why do ants keep returning to my Riverton kitchen?

Recurring ant problems typically indicate an untreated colony location or persistent attractant. In Riverton's hard water environment, ants frequently establish nests beneath concrete slabs, inside wall voids near plumbing, or under landscaping features close to foundations. DIY sprays kill visible workers but rarely reach the queen. Effective control requires identifying the ant species—pavement ants, odorous house ants, and carpenter ants all require different strategies—then using appropriate baits or non-repellent transfer insecticides that workers carry back to the colony. Eliminating food sources, fixing moisture issues, and sealing entry points prevents reinfestation.
